Handover for the Podlark feed validator. It checks RSS enclosures, duration tags, and artwork dimensions against the spec matrix in validators/rules.toml. Known gap: it accepts malformed GUIDs if the feed declares version 1.0, tracked in the backlog. Nightly runs write reports to the shared bucket; failures over 5% block publishing. Tests live alongside each rule file. For future maintainers, questions about rule semantics or exceptions should go to the maintainer listed below.

signatory, yahog-badug: Quenix Ulaael

## Break-Glass Access — Podfern Feed Validator

Reviewers approving emergency changes to the Podfern validator may need direct access to the sealed rules engine. Break-glass use is logged and reviewed weekly by the Marrowgate platform team. Open the emergency console, record your justification, and unseal the engine with the recovery passphrase below.

vault phrase of kajof-bawig = istath-holdor

## Artifact Signing — SDK Parity Notes (Weekly Sync)

Kestrel SDK for Android reached parity with the Swift client this sprint: offline queueing, batched telemetry, and retry semantics now match. Both SDKs ship as signed artifacts from the same pipeline. Remaining gap: background sync throttling, targeted next sprint. Verify both release bundles before tagging. Both artifacts validate against the shared signing key below.

signing key of kawig-fafog = bky19_6Fypv1qws7J8qJtaYjX